His portfolio with the legendary publisher Taschen is a testament to his cultural impact. His books, including titles like Roy Stuart I , II , and IV , transformed him into a global celebrity of erotic art. Beyond photography, Stuart’s cinematic projects—from his feature film The Lost Door (2008) to his iconic Glimpse series—have solidified his reputation as a filmmaker who treats sex as a legitimate subject for artistic inquiry, not as a commodity.

To understand the widespread intrigue surrounding the "Glimpse" series, one must first understand Roy Stuart's disruptive position within adult entertainment. An American-born photographer and director based heavily in Paris, Stuart broke away from the formulaic tropes of standard pornography in the late 1980s and early 1990s.

Before delving into the new film, it is essential to understand the man behind the camera. Born in New York City in 1955, Roy Stuart began his career as a fashion photographer in London during the 1980s. Frustrated by the city’s uptight, conservative attitude, he relocated to Paris, where he quickly became a key figure in the world of fetish and alternative erotica. His work first gained widespread attention through publications such as Leg Show and, later, through a series of sumptuous monographs published by Taschen.
